D. A. Perley (Caltech) and S. B. Cenko (GSFC) report:

The Palomar 60-inch telescope observed the location of the optical 
counterpart of GRB 150413A (Markwardt et al., GCN 17688; Ivanov et al., 
GCN 17689) starting at 03:15:21 UT on 2015-04-14.  We acquired 3x180s 
images in griz filters under good conditions.

The optical transient is well-detected in all four filters.  Calibrating 
relative to USNO stars in the field, we measure a magnitude of R = 19.1 
(+/- 0.1) mag at this time (t = 0.560 days after the BAT trigger), 
indicating significant fading since the early observations.

Further follow-up is planned.
